Transaction 773a4e605fc91d943bf9ffa36aab294b3db4685b9f902205994798b100c6103e
2 Input
2 Outputs
- 773a4e605fc91d943bf9ffa36aab294b3db4685b9f902205994798b100c6103e:0
- 773a4e605fc91d943bf9ffa36aab294b3db4685b9f902205994798b100c6103e:1
value 530341
address 1G4kiaBHsLUMvGgtw4x1n5Vo3reocB76Y5
value 2867961
address 18tVf5BTfwkAnYUNaA8VfgMFAwKYUvjE5Z